// ---------------------------------------------------------------------------
|
|
// Avatar upload (multer config stays in route — middleware concern)
|
|
// ---------------------------------------------------------------------------
|
|
|
|
const avatarDir = path.join(__dirname, '../../uploads/avatars');
|
|
if (!fs.existsSync(avatarDir)) fs.mkdirSync(avatarDir, { recursive: true });
|
|
|
|
const avatarStorage = multer.diskStorage({
|
|
destination: (_req, _file, cb) => cb(null, avatarDir),
|
|
filename: (_req, file, cb) => cb(null, uuid() + path.extname(file.originalname)),
|
|
});
|
|
const ALLOWED_AVATAR_EXTS = ['.jpg', '.jpeg', '.png', '.gif', '.webp'];
|
|
const MAX_AVATAR_SIZE = 5 * 1024 * 1024;
|
|
const avatarUpload = multer({
|
|
storage: avatarStorage,
|
|
limits: { fileSize: MAX_AVATAR_SIZE },
|
|
fileFilter: (_req, file, cb) => {
|
|
const ext = path.extname(file.originalname).toLowerCase();
|
|
if (!file.mimetype.startsWith('image/') || !ALLOWED_AVATAR_EXTS.includes(ext)) {
|
|
return cb(new Error('Only .jpg, .jpeg, .png, .gif, .webp images are allowed'));
|
|
}
|
|
cb(null, true);
|
|
},
|
|
});

// ---------------------------------------------------------------------------
|
|
// Rate limiter (middleware concern — stays in route)
|
|
// ---------------------------------------------------------------------------
|
|
|
|
const RATE_LIMIT_WINDOW = 15 * 60 * 1000;
|
|
const RATE_LIMIT_CLEANUP = 5 * 60 * 1000;
|
|
|
|
const loginAttempts = new Map<string, { count: number; first: number }>();
|
|
const mfaAttempts = new Map<string, { count: number; first: number }>();
|
|
setInterval(() => {
|
|
const now = Date.now();
|
|
for (const [key, record] of loginAttempts) {
|
|
if (now - record.first >= RATE_LIMIT_WINDOW) loginAttempts.delete(key);
|
|
}
|
|
for (const [key, record] of mfaAttempts) {
|
|
if (now - record.first >= RATE_LIMIT_WINDOW) mfaAttempts.delete(key);
|
|
}
|
|
}, RATE_LIMIT_CLEANUP);
|
|
|
|
function rateLimiter(maxAttempts: number, windowMs: number, store = loginAttempts) {
|
|
return (req: Request, res: Response, next: NextFunction) => {
|
|
const key = req.ip || 'unknown';
|
|
const now = Date.now();
|
|
const record = store.get(key);
|
|
if (record && record.count >= maxAttempts && now - record.first < windowMs) {
|
|
return res.status(429).json({ error: 'Too many attempts. Please try again later.' });
|
|
}
|
|
if (!record || now - record.first >= windowMs) {
|
|
store.set(key, { count: 1, first: now });
|
|
} else {
|
|
record.count++;
|
|
}
|
|
next();
|
|
};
|
|
}
|
|
const authLimiter = rateLimiter(10, RATE_LIMIT_WINDOW);
|
|
const mfaLimiter = rateLimiter(5, RATE_LIMIT_WINDOW, mfaAttempts);
